Compact Maestrowave microwave from RH Hall

Wednesday 30 May 2007 06:31
Thanks to a relatively small 520mm x 406mm footprint, the Maestrowave MW1200 microwave oven can be sited on a breakfast buffet table to aid the flow of hot dishes, says exclusive distributor RH Hall. 

The 1,200W output oven has a 28-litre interior and can be used manually or preprogrammed; 20 preset menus each allow for five stages of cook, regen/reheat and defrost modes. A countercheck facility allows caterers to monitor the number of dishes prepared on each preset. Price is £399.

RH Hall also offers toasters (under Maestrowave, Dualit and Rowlett brands) and a range of Panini Contact Grills for cooking Italian-style toasted sandwiches with fillings such as sausages, eggs, bacon, mushrooms and tomatoes. Single- and double-plate models are available, with either cast-iron or ceramic plates. Prices start at £199.
